  1. Hi All, I'm writing (what I hope is nice) modular code, trying to modularise functions and UIs etc accross the applications we're developing to keep things nice and flexible. But I'm struggling to keep individual modules "uncoupled" - or rather not all interdependent on each other. Example - I have module for communicating with an oscilloscope to capture waveforms. I create a typedef in that module for passing out those waveforms and related information to another module, which sends them on to a storage module and a waveform processing module (where I do various things to the raw waveform) and then finally out to a waveform display module... So my question becomes "who should own the waveform data typedef" - the easiest thing to do is make sure the input side of any module's API accepts the output of the API producing the data... so if it sits in the acquisition module library at the "source" of the data, then assuming I dont keep translating to different data types, all of my other modules end up dependent back to there too - e.g. my waveform processing and display modules now depend on the acquisition module - but I might want to write a post processing and display application that needs to know how to process waveforms, but I dont want to have to include the waveform acquisition module with that as it wont be acquiring anything... I'm sure there's lots of options, and this post is really to try and find some I havent thought of yet! I know I could create the typedef in it's own library or even outside of any library, then the users of that typdef are not dependent on each other (I think that's basically a form of dependency inversion?). But then that gets hard to manage and leads to the idea of a "common data types" library, which can quickly grow to lots of other things and more types of coupling in a way. I could translate the typedef as it passes through a chain of modules so that each module defines the way it expects to receive the data, and then a tree type module hierarchy limits the coupling... but that always feels somewhat inefficient - and I want one waveform data type, not 4 depending on where I am in the application. My situation is marginally complicated as well since we're using PPLs and some of my data types are now classes, so they need to be inside a PPL somewhere and then used from there (and its a pain we cant build a packed class without first wrapping it in a project library...) So yes - how do you all manage your typedefs and classes that get used across module boundaries to minimise those dependency issues!? Thanks in advance, sorry for the slightly rambly post!
